Coinbase CEO Brian Armstrong Says Bitcoin Adoption To Reach ‘Billions’ By 2030
Bitcoin (CRYPTO: BTC) adoption is on track to reach several billion users by the end of the decade, according to Coinbase (NASDAQ:COIN) CEO Brian Armstrong.
In a statement on X on Monday, Armstrong pointed to the rapid pace of Bitcoin growth, comparing it to the early adoption rates of mobile phones and the internet.
“Bitcoin adoption should get to several billion people by 2030 at current rates,” Armstrong wrote, emphasizing the acceleration in mainstream cryptocurrency use.
He was responding to a tweet by entrepreneur Mario Nawfal, who, citing data from BlackRock (NASDAQ:BLK)stated that crypto adoption has grown 43% faster than mobile phones and 20% faster than the internet.
